22+ Gratitude Prompts for Childhood

Gratitude Prompts for Childhood
Our childhood experiences, both joyful and challenging, shaped who we are today. Looking back with gratitude reveals the gifts hidden in our earliest years.
Journaling Prompts
- What is my happiest childhood memory?
- What childhood friend do I still think about fondly?
- What game or activity did I love as a child?
- What lesson from childhood still guides me?
- What childhood teacher made a lasting impact?
- What family vacation from childhood do I treasure?
- What toy or object from childhood holds special meaning?
- What bedtime story or routine did I love?
- What neighborhood memory brings me warmth?
- What childhood accomplishment was I proud of?
- What pet from childhood do I remember with love?
- What holiday celebration from childhood was magical?
- What silly thing from childhood still makes me laugh?
- What childhood fear did I overcome?
- What imaginative world did I create as a child?
- What skill did I learn as a child that still serves me?
- What food from childhood still brings comfort?
- What outdoor adventure from childhood was thrilling?
- What song from childhood still resonates with me?
- What childhood mistake taught me an important lesson?
- What act of kindness from childhood do I remember?
- What simple joy from childhood do I wish to recapture?
How to Use These Prompts
Set aside 10-15 minutes each day. Choose one prompt that speaks to you. Write freely without judgment โ there are no wrong answers. The goal is to cultivate awareness of the good in your life, even during challenging times.

The Science of Gratitude
Research by Dr. Robert Emmons at UC Davis found that people who regularly practice gratitude experience stronger immune systems, lower blood pressure, more joy, and greater generosity. A 2003 study in the Journal of Personality and Social Psychology showed that keeping a gratitude journal for just 10 weeks led to significantly higher well-being scores.
